After a couple of years of research, I imported my first girl from the well-known kennel, Saredon Terriers in England in 1999. I had the wonderful opportunity to spend time with the late Judith Averis. My first girl, Honey, was a daughter of the top winning dog, Mel, Supreme Champion Saredon Forever Young. He had won Best in Show at the huge, and prestigious, CRUFTS show. I did not appreciate at the time the significant privilege that I had with being able to buy this girl. I am forever grateful to Judy for this opportunity. I showed Honey myself, trimmed her in the evenings, and traveled to shows on my weekends. This was not easy – there was no social media to learn from, there were no local breeders to learn from (I used books!). And, I worked full time as a senior manager in a bank in downtown Vancouver, and had a 2 hour commute, each way to work. I am proud to say that I finished her American and Canadian Championships and was recognized as Canada’s #1 Welsh Terrier for 1999! I even took Honey to the huge Montgomery shows that first year! Looking back, it was pretty silly since I had only been in this sport for 2 minutes. But, that experience was wonderful, and it created friendships that have lasted the decades. In fact, that was the famous “Mudgomery” year, as there was so much rain, and the grounds were, well, muddy. I even lost a shoe while I was showing her in the ring! I have gone back every year since, only missing one year, a year when I had puppies expected to be born on Montgomery day.
Honey had her first litter when was 3 years old, starting the next phase of the Darwyn kennels.
Honey was the first, of many, that became Canada’s top Welsh Terrier over the years, representing Darwyn. Most of them were bred by us.
